When disagreements arise with your insurance company, it can be a stressful process. However, by understanding your rights and following these steps, you can successfully navigate the challenges of an insurance dispute. First, meticulously review your policy agreements to pinpoint the relevant coverage and procedures. Record all communication with your insurer, including dates, times, and details discussed.

Afterward, consider submitting a written complaint to your insurer. Concisely outline the grounds for your argument. If you cannot mediate the issue directly with your insurer, you may need to request assistance from an external organization.

  • Explore available consumer protection agencies
  • Consult an insurance expert

Remember to remain calm throughout the procedure. By complying with these steps, you can increase your chances of a favorable outcome.

Frequent Insurance Dispute Scenarios and How to Address Them

Insurance disputes can be a stressful experience, but understanding common scenarios and knowing how to handle them can make the process smoother. A frequent source of conflict is disagreement over coverage. Policies can be complex, leading to confusion about what events are covered. Another common dispute involves claims handling. Claimants may disagree on the value of damages or the timeliness with which a claim is settled.

To efficiently address these disputes, it's essential to meticulously review your policy documents and understand your rights and obligations. Negotiate openly and directly with your insurer, documenting all interactions. If you can't achieve a mutually acceptable resolution on your own, consider seeking the assistance of an insurance consultant or attorney.
